Import table
kernel32.dll
GetTickCount, QueryPerformanceCounter, DisableThreadLibraryCalls, SetUnhandledExceptionFilter, UnhandledExceptionFilter, TerminateProcess, IsProcessorFeaturePresent, InterlockedExchange, DecodePointer, EncodePointer, GetTimeZoneInformation, WideCharToMultiByte, SuspendThread, GetThreadContext, ResumeThread, OutputDebugStringA, ReleaseSemaphore, CreateSemaphoreW, TryEnterCriticalSection, LeaveCriticalSection, EnterCriticalSection, DeleteCriticalSection, InitializeCriticalSection, TlsSetValue, IsDebuggerPresent, OpenThread, TlsGetValue, TlsAlloc, GetCurrentThreadId, WaitForSingleObject, VirtualFree, VirtualAlloc, GetCurrentProcess, LoadLibraryW, CloseHandle, VirtualProtect, GetSystemInfo, IsBadWritePtr, GetTempPathW, GetTempFileNameW, DeleteFileW, GetStdHandle, GetFileType, GetCurrentProcessId, GetLastError, GetCurrentThread, GetThreadTimes, GetSystemTimeAsFileTime, GetSystemDirectoryA, LoadLibraryA, GetProcAddress, FreeLibrary, Sleep, InterlockedCompareExchange, InterlockedExchangeAdd, CreateSemaphoreA, GetTempPathA, GetTempFileNameA, DeleteFileA
msvcr100.dll
DllMain
winmm.dll
timeGetTime